簡単な「Hello World」プログラムを作成する
構文の説明
cout を使用して値を出力/テキストを出力する多くの cout オブジェクトを使用する\n で改行を挿入endl で改行を挿入する
出力の説明
コード行の前の単一行コメントコード行の末尾の単一行コメント複数行コメント
コメントの説明
整数変数を作成する値を代入せずに変数を作成し、後で値を代入する新しい値を既存の値に割り当てます (これにより、以前の値が上書きされます)const キーワードを使用して変更不可能な変数を作成する印刷時にテキストと変数を組み合わせる変数を別の変数に追加するコンマ区切りのリストを使用して、同じ型の多くの変数を宣言します識別子
変数の説明
数値を入力して結果を出力する2 つの数値を入力し、合計を出力します
ユーザー入力の説明
さまざまなデータ型のデモint 型を作成するfloat 型を作成するdouble 型を作成するブール型を作成するchar型を作成する文字列型を作成する
データ型の説明
加算演算子インクリメント演算子代入演算子加算代入演算子
演算子の説明
文字列を作成する文字列連結文字列の長さアクセス文字列の文字文字列の変更ユーザー入力文字列
文字列の説明
2 つの数値の最大値を見つける2 つの数値の最小値を見つける他の数学関数に cmath ヘッダー ファイルを使用する
数学の説明
ブール値2 つの値を比較する2 つの変数を比較する
ブール値の説明
if ステートメントelse ステートメントelse if ステートメント
If...Else 説明
switch ステートメントdefault キーワードを使用した switch ステートメント
スイッチの説明
ループ中while ループを行うループ用ループを壊すループを続ける
ループの説明
配列の作成とアクセス配列要素を変更する配列をループする配列のサイズ/長さを取得する多次元配列
配列の説明
参照変数を作成する変数のメモリ アドレスにアクセスする
参考文献の説明
ポインター変数を作成する逆参照演算子で変数の値を取得する *ポインター値を変更する
ポインターの説明
テキストファイルの作成、書き込み、読み取り
ファイルの説明
関数を作成して呼び出す関数を複数回呼び出す関数の宣言と定義パラメータと引数デフォルトのパラメータ値複数のパラメータ戻り値2 つのパラメータの合計を返します参照渡し配列を関数に渡す関数のオーバーロード
機能説明
クラスのオブジェクトを作成し、クラス属性にアクセスする複数のオブジェクトを作成するクラス メソッドの作成クラス定義の外でクラス メソッドを定義するクラス メソッドにパラメーターを追加するコンストラクターを作成するコンストラクターのパラメータークラス外で定義されたコンストラクターパブリックおよびプライベート指定子カプセル化 - 機密データをユーザーから隠します継承 - あるクラスから別のクラスに属性とメソッドを継承しますマルチレベル継承多重継承ポリモーフィズム - 単一のアクションをさまざまな方法で実行するファイル - ファイルの作成、書き込み、読み取り例外 - エラーを処理する
クラス/オブジェクトの説明